Output 63c927aa345d810d3163ad472ad56349574f4709fa6b9ea9ebe1fb7358e2c2bd:7

value
22816000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 175aec1d6ab8dd85f7a2960b798d02b4586d4451 OP_EQUALVERIFY OP_CHECKSIG
address
138VTok6LgXAda4pcV1gf4qY3HTf3pKnFy
transaction
63c927aa345d810d3163ad472ad56349574f4709fa6b9ea9ebe1fb7358e2c2bd
confirmations
514531
spent
true